Summary

Researchers developed coreactant-embedded electrochemiluminescence (ECL) polymer dots (TEA-Pdots) for sensitive cell imaging. This breakthrough enables direct ECL imaging of single living cells without external coreactants, enhancing applications in cytosensing and biological studies.
